    Abstract: A method of grafting galactomannan-type polysaccharide polymers, preferably guar, to a functional group by irradiation with high energy electron beams in the presence of an unsaturated monomer-compressing the described functional group. The method may include the depolymerization of the grafted polymer to a pre-selected low molecular weight. The preferred galactomannans for treatment according to this method are guar gum, guar splits and hydroxypropyl guar. In a preferred embodiment the guar gum is also depolymerized, preferably to a molecular weight of below about 700,000 Daltons, and most preferably to a molecular weight of between about 100,000 Daltons to about 250,000 Daltons. The depolymerized guar most preferably has a polydispersity of less than about 3.0 and is useful in oil well fracturing to enhance oil production.

    Abstract: An improved process for production of dialkyldithiophosphinic acid including sulfurizing a purified dialkylphosphinic acid by: reacting a hypophosphorous acid or salt with a stoichiometric excess of an alpha olefin in the presence of a free radical initiator to form a reaction product comprising monoalkylphosphinic acid and dialkylphosphinic acid; adding sufficient aqueous base to the reaction product to i) form the salts of the phosphinic acids, and ii) establish an aqueous phase and an organic phase, wherein a monoalkylphosphinic acid solubilizes into an aqueous phase; separating the organic phase from the aqueous phase; acidifying the organic phase and removing the olefin from the organic phase; isolating the purified dialkylphosphinic acid product; and sulfurizing the purified dialkylphosphinic acid product to form a dialkydithiophosphinic acid.

    Abstract: A method for making a monomer having an ethylenically unsaturated group and two or more quaternary ammonium groups per molecule, comprising: (a) reacting an excess of a monomeric reactant having at least one ethylenically unsaturated group and at least one tertiary amino group per molecule with a halohydroxyalkyl(trialkyl)quaternary ammonium salt, in an aqueous medium, (b) monitoring the pH of the aqueous medium from at least as early as the time when all reactants have been added to aqueous medium until completion of the reaction, and (c) adjusting the pH of the aqueous medium to and maintaining the pH of the aqueous medium at a value greater than or equal to 9, from the time, after all reactants have been added to aqueous medium, that the reaction mixture exhibits an apparent pH minimum until completion of the reaction.

    Abstract: A reactive polymeric surfactant that contains: (a) at least two hydrophilic monomeric units per molecule, each independently according to formula (I): wherein R1 is alkylene or oxyalkylene, R2 is H, methyl, or ethyl, R3 is H, and n is greater than about 5, (b) one or more hydrophobic monomeric units per molecule, each independently according to formula (II) wherein R4 is H or methyl, R5 is a hydrophobic group, is useful in stabilizing aqueous emulsions and aqueous dispersions.

    Abstract: A method of depolymerizing galactomannan-type polysaccharide polymers and xanthan, preferably galactomannans, to a pre-selected lower molecular weight by irradiation with high energy electron beams. The preferred galactomannans for treatment according to this method are guar gum, guar splits and hydroxypropyl guar. In a preferred embodiment the guar gum is depolymerized preferably to a molecular weight of about 150,000 Daltons to about 200,000 Daltons. The depolymerized guar has a polydispersity of less than about 3.0 and is useful in oil well fracturing to enhance oil production.

    Abstract: A polymer produced by polymerizing via water-in-oil emulsion polymerization one or more water soluble monomers with one or more polyalkoxylated monomers wherein said one or more polyalkoxylated monomers contains at least 25 alkylene oxide units and wherein said product demonstrates thermothickening properties, its method of manufacture and use thereof is disclosed.
